Thiocyanate found in serum ordinarily is the metabolite of cyanide that is inhaled with tobacco smoke and ingested with cyanogenic foods. We investigated the effect of the thiocyanate ion (SCN-) on the ionized magnesium (iMg) and ionized calcium (iCa) results determined with the AVL and Nova magnesium and calcium ion-selective electrodes (ISEs). We analyzed saline and pooled serum with added SCN-, and serum from apparently healthy nonsmokers (n = 20) and smokers (n = 20). The mean (and range) of the measured serum SCN- concentration was 0.019 (0.008-0.046) mmol/L for nonsmokers and 0.077 (0.020-0.138) mmol/L for smokers. Only the Nova iMg results decreased with increasing SCN- concentration, and the change was dependent on the baseline iMg concentration. In the absence of Mg, SCN- decreased the voltage response of the Nova Mg ISE to calcium ions. At apparently normal serum iMg and iCa concentrations, the interference by SCN- appeared to be equimolar (iMg = -1.04 x SCN- + 0.52). Thus, the serum SCN- commonly found in smokers causes a significant (P < 0.0001) decrease in the Nova iMg results.
